Swissalpine Marathon - 31/7/10
David Symons made a first forray into long distance mountain running with a 7hr 40 clocking for the 78km Davos mountain marthon. Nat Macfarlane ran well in the half marathon race while Jonny opted to enjoy the view rather than go for broke over the 42km course. Second claim, Huw Lobb however indicated that he's getting back to fitness with victory in the 42k. At the shorter end, Lucas Symons ran his first race with a 9m 40s clocking for the 0.5km race.
Stragglers Wedding Day 7km - 30/7/10
Stuart Major shone to take second spot and, with wife Pippa, took home the first (veteran!)couple prize. However, the evening belonged to the TH&H ladies. Julia claimed first spot with Lucy not far behind in third. Antonia, Liz and Emily filled the next few places to walk off with the team prize. Special mention to saltire wearing Seb, who put on a brave performance in the juniors race.

Clough Whittome handicap & Elmbridge 10k - 26/7/10
There were a good turnout of Saltires this morning at the Elmbridge 10k. Matt Jones made a welcome return to action after his spell in Hong Kong, and Ruth Clifton made her Thames debut as the ladies took the team prize on the day.
And congratulations to Nic Gould who won the Clough Whittome handicap. Results below.
